Director, Regional Resource Center On DeafnessWestern Oregon University 2003 - Jul 2017Monmouth, Or, UsAs Director of the Regional Resource Center on Deafness, I oversee six grants and one contract totaling $1.1 million per year. The Center currently has Rehabilitation Services Administration (RSA) and Office of Special Education Programs (OSEP) grants supporting students in our American Sign Language/English Interpreting BA, Rehabilitation Counselor Education MS, and Rehabilitation Counseling with Deaf and Hard of Hearing Adults Certificate professional preparation programs. In addition, we have two outreach and technical assistance projects (the Western Region Interpreter Education Center (WRIEC), funded by RSA, and pepnet 2 Technical Assistance, contracted through California State University, Northridge). WOU offers other deafness-related professional preparation programs without grant support: the Master of Arts in Interpreting, the American Sign Language Studies Bachelor’s program, and three full years of American Sign Language (ASL I-IX). WOU is also home to the Center on Sensory Disabilities at The Research Institute.I coordinated the Rehabilitation Counseling with Deaf and Hard of Hearing Adults summer certificate program, funded by a grant from the Rehabilitation Services Administration. I specialize in educating consumers and service providers about the communication access needs of individuals who are deaf, hard of hearing, late deafened, and deafblind. -
Coordinator, Pepnet Outreach SiteWestern Oregon University 1997 - 2003Monmouth, Or, UsAs coordinator of the PEPNet Outreach Site at Western Oregon University (previously the WROCC Outreach Site and the Northwest Outreach Center), I provided technical assistance to postsecondary institutions, vocational rehabilitation, and other adult services providers on communication access options for individuals who are hard of hearing or deaf. This included phone and e-mail consultation, materials development, trainings, presentations, and satellite telecasts. -
Research Assistant/ConsultantWestern Oregon University 1989 - 2000Monmouth, Or, UsOver the years I held various positions at Teaching Research (now Teaching Research Institute), from part time data consultant to full time Research Assistant. I assisted in data analysis on many grant projects, but spent most of my time here working with Mike Bullis and John Reiman on grants related to the Transition Competency Battery for Deaf Adolescents and Young Adults. I feel lucky to have worked on the early development of the video test battery items, data collection and analysis (including travel to schools for the deaf and deaf programs across the country), and development of the test in videotape, videodisk, and computerized adaptive testing formats.
